Pulled this from the Doug Ducey website. Not sure all of his positions, still doing my research, but I do like some of what I have heard from him lately. “Educational standards are an important and necessary tool to ensure Arizona’s schools are properly educating our students. However, I believe we can do better than the standards currently tied to funding from the federal government. Ideally, such standards should come from the state itself and not be imposed top-down from Washington. The federal government’s recent track record on important issues (health care, spending, budgets, and border security, to name a few) has been dismal. “But standards are only part of the school reform equation. Other issues – like parental choice, merit pay for teachers, increased authority for principals, and fixed funding formulas – are equally as important. With two of the top five schools in the nation and the best options for school choice, its clear Arizona knows how to educate a child. The key is replicating that kind of success statewide with options that prepare our students for the future."
